What Causes Windows to Mist Up?
To comprehend the repair procedure, it assists to initially understand the anatomy of a double-glazed window. Modern double glazing consists of two (sometimes three) panes of glass separated by a spacer bar and sealed hermetically around the edges. The space between the panes is typically filled with an insulating gas, such as argon, and a desiccant (a drying representative) designed to soak up any residual wetness.
When a window “mists up,” it suggests the airtight seal has failed.
- The Breakdown: Over time, direct exposure to varying temperature levels, UV rays, and basic wear and tear causes the boundary seal (typically made of silicone or rubber) to break down, crack, or diminish.
- The Result: Once the seal is jeopardized, ambient air and moisture-laden humidity enter the cavity between the panes.
The Condensation Cycle: As the outdoor temperature level drops, the wetness inside the unit condenses on the cold interior surface area of the glass. Since the moisture is trapped inside the sealed system, no amount of indoor cleansing or cleaning will make it vanish.

The Consequences of Ignoring Misted Windows
Overlooking foggy windows exceeds visual annoyance. Leaving damaged double-glazing unaddressed can cause a number of secondary concerns:
- Loss of Energy Efficiency: The inert gas inside a healthy double-glazed unit functions as a thermal barrier. When the seal breaks, this gas gets away and is replaced by basic climatic air, considerably decreasing the window's U-value and insulation residential or commercial properties.
- Greater Energy Bills: With compromised insulation, heating unit should work more difficult to preserve a comfortable indoor temperature level, leading to increased energy costs.
- Possible Rot and Mould: Moisture caught around the window frame can permeate into wooden sills or promote black mould development, which positions potential health dangers to residents.

Repair vs. Replacement: What Are the Options?
A typical misconception is that a misted window needs changing the whole window frame, housing, and all. Thankfully, in most cases, this is not true. House owners generally have two main methods to fixing the problem: replacing simply the glass unit or choosing a defogging service.
1. Glass Unit Replacement (Sash/Pane Replacement)
This is the most reliable and extensively suggested service. misted windows removes the unsuccessful double-glazed system (the sealed glass sandwich) from the existing frame and installs a brand-new one.
- Pros: Restores the window to 100% of its initial thermal effectiveness; includes a brand-new manufacturer service warranty; provides a crystal-clear view.
- Cons: Slightly more costly than chemical defogging.
2. Defogging and Venting (Repair Kits)
Some companies offer a repair service where they drill small holes into the glass or frame, eliminate the wetness utilizing customized chemical services, and set up microscopic vents to allow the cavity to breathe.
- Pros: Usually more affordable upfront; quick procedure.
Cons: Does not replace the lost insulating gas; the desiccant stays saturated; the problem typically returns in time; may compromise the structural stability of the glass.

Can You Fix Misted Windows Yourself?
Numerous DIY enthusiasts question if they can repair a misted window on a Saturday afternoon. While online tutorials showcase DIY defogging sets using rubbing alcohol and hair clothes dryers, these approaches feature significant cautions.
- The DIY Reality: Drilling into double glazing needs accuracy. Novices frequently split the glass due to pressure differentials. Furthermore, even if the wetness is briefly cleared, the underlying seal remains broken, suggesting the condensation will probably return within a few weeks.
- Safety Risks: Handling large panes of glass without appropriate suction cups, protective gear, and training can lead to severe cuts or dropping risks.
For long lasting outcomes, window repair is finest delegated licensed glaziers and window technicians.

Step-by-Step: What to Expect During Professional Glass Replacement
For those deciding for the industry-standard glass unit replacement, the process is remarkably fast, tidy, and non-disruptive. Professional technicians normally follow these actions:
- Measurement: A technician visits the home to measure the exact measurements, density, and specs (e.g., Low-E coatings, toughened safety glass) of the existing unit.
- Manufacturing: A brand-new double-glazed sealed system is custom-ordered to fit the exact frame.
- Removal: Once the brand-new system arrives, the professional thoroughly removes the interior glazing beads (the strips holding the glass in place) from the frame.
- Extraction: The old, misted glass system is raised out and disposed of securely.
- Installation: The frame is checked and cleaned up, setting blocks are adjusted, and the new sealed unit is placed.
Securing: The glazing beads are snapped back into place, and a fresh weather-tight silicone seal is used around the boundary.

How to Prevent Future Window Misting
While all double-glazed seals will ultimately degrade given adequate time (typically lasting anywhere from 10 to 25 years), particular practices can help optimize their life-span:
- Maintain Good Ventilation: Use extractor fans in bathroom and kitchens to lower indoor humidity levels that put extra tension on window seals.
- Avoid Pressure Washing: Directing high-pressure water jets directly at window seals can require water past the barrier and compromise the adhesive.
- Inspect Regularly: Check the rubber gaskets and silicone seals each year for signs of cracking, shrinking, or peeling. Early intervention can often prevent minor seal failures from escalating.
Pick Quality Installers: When replacing windows, always choose for credible manufacturers who utilize top-quality sealants and provide robust multi-year warranties.
